SBH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2016 in Review

236 of the 3,748 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Sally Beauty Holdings (SBH) for Q3 2016, worth a combined $4.23B — down 15% from $4.99B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 54 funds opened new SBH positions and 37 closed out — a net gain of 17 holders — while 83 added to existing stakes and 72 trimmed.

The largest buyer was BlackRock Fund Advisors, adding an estimated $110M. The largest seller was Macquarie Group, cutting an estimated $224M.
